Results of Rain on Roofing
Rainfall can be a quiet enemy to your roofing system, causing both instant and lasting damages. When water leaks right into cracks or spaces, it can result in leakages, which may disappoint up right now. You may see a discolor on your ceiling, yet already, the moisture could have currently compromised your roof framework.
In time, consistent exposure to rain can weaken roof materials. Roofing shingles might warp, curl, or perhaps break down, leaving your home prone to additional water breach. Mold and mildew and mold thrive in wet conditions, which can compromise your interior air high quality and cause health and wellness problems.
Standing water on your roof can also create significant issues. It includes unneeded weight, enhancing the threat of structural failing. Plus, it can speed up the degeneration of your roof covering products, making substitutes much more regular and pricey.
To protect your roof covering, guarantee your seamless gutters are tidy and operating effectively to divert rain away. Routine inspections can help you catch possible problems before they rise.
Taking these actions now can save you time and money over time, keeping your home safe and completely dry.
Impact of Snow and Ice
When wintertime gets here, snow and ice can pose considerable dangers to your roofing, similar to rain. Built up snow can be rather hefty, and if it doesn't move off, it can create a harmful tons that your roofing system mightn't be able to support. This pressure can result in drooping, leaks, and even architectural failure.
Ice can also cause troubles, particularly with ice dams. Sunshine and Temperature Level Challenges
While you might take pleasure in warm days, prolonged exposure to sunshine and severe temperature levels can be damaging to your roofing. UV rays can break down roof covering products over time, leading to bending, breaking, or fading. If your roofing's tiles are made from asphalt, they may become breakable under intense heat, making them a lot more prone to damage.
Additionally, heats can boost the risk of thermal growth. As products increase during the warm of the day and contract during the night, this consistent cycle can develop stress and anxiety on your roof covering, possibly triggering leaks or various other structural concerns.
You may likewise notice boosted power costs as your air conditioning system works more difficult to battle warm buildup in your attic room.
